public class Demo04 {
public static void main(String[] args) {
//八大基本数据类型
//整数
int nom1 = 10; //最常用 (int占4个字节范围:-2147483641-2147483641)
byte nom2 = 20; //占1个字节范围:-128-127
short nom3 = 30;//占2个字节范围:-32768-32768
long nom4 = 30l;//为啥加L 是怎么区分short和long数值都是30(占8个字节范围:-9223372036854775850-9223372036854775850)
//浮点 (小数)
float nom5 = 40.1F; //F区分float和double数值
double nom6 = 3.14159265357939788292;
//字符
//布尔值 对与错
boolean flag = true;//对
Boolean flag1 = false;//错
//字符串 String不是关键词 是类 上面是8个关键词(字)
String name = "我家MT";
System.out.println(nom1);
}
}
JAVA的数据类型分为两大类型
基本类型(primitive type)
基本数据类型分两种 :数值类型和bookean类型
数值类型分为整数类型 浮点类型(小数) 和字符类型
先说整数类型,分别是
byte 占1个字节范围:-128-127
short 占2个字节范围:-32768-32768
int( 比较常用)占4个字节范围:-2147483641-2147483641
long 占8个字节范围:-9223372036854775850-9223372036854775850
浮点类型(小数)
float 占4个字节
double占8个字节范围
字符类型
char占2个字节
bookean(布尔)类型
占1位其值只有true和false
就是对和错
引用类型(reference type)后续会讲到